OSPF Network Types: DR/BDR, Broadcast vs P2P

Hands-on CCNP OSPF lab comparing broadcast and point-to-point network types. Three routers share a multi-access Ethernet via an access switch to observe DR/BDR election, manipulate interface priorities, and then convert to point-to-point. Includes a user LAN behind R1 and realistic troubleshooting: neighbor stuck in 2-Way due to type mismatch, area mismatch isolating a router, and incorrect interface priority preventing desired DR/BDR roles.
